How Does a Face Rest Enhance Comfort During a Massage?
A well-designed face rest significantly enhances comfort during a massage by providing proper support to the head, neck, and shoulders. This direct contact influences the overall experience in several ways:
-
Improved Alignment: A face rest helps maintain a neutral spine position, reducing strain on the neck and upper back. This alignment is crucial for effective muscle relaxation during treatment.
-
Enhanced Relaxation: By cradling the face, a quality face rest allows therapists to work more effectively without causing discomfort. This unobstructed face position encourages a deeper sense of relaxation.
-
Pressure Distribution: A padded face rest distributes weight evenly across the forehead and cheekbones, preventing soreness caused by prolonged pressure on these sensitive areas. High-density foam or gel padding is often utilized in premium models.
-
Adjustability: Many face rests come with adjustable features to meet individual preferences. This ensures each client, regardless of size or shape, receives optimal support.

What Factors Should You Consider for Maximum Adjustability in Face Rests?
When selecting the best face rest for a massage table, several factors ensure maximum adjustability and comfort.
- Height Adjustment: The ability to adjust the height of the face rest is crucial for accommodating clients of different sizes. This feature allows the practitioner to position the face rest at an optimal level, preventing strain on the client’s neck and ensuring a comfortable and supportive experience.
- Angle Adjustment: A face rest with angle adjustment capabilities allows for customization based on the client’s preferences and anatomy. This feature ensures that the client’s head is properly aligned, reducing discomfort and enhancing relaxation during the massage.
- Width and Padding: The width of the face rest and the quality of the padding contribute significantly to overall comfort. A wider face rest can provide better support for larger clients, while adequate padding can prevent pressure points, making the experience more enjoyable.
- Compatibility with Different Tables: Ensuring that the face rest is compatible with various massage tables is essential for versatility. A universal design or adjustable attachments can help practitioners use the face rest across different tables, maximizing its utility in various settings.
- Material Quality: The materials used in the face rest affect both durability and comfort. High-quality, breathable fabrics and robust construction ensure longevity, while soft materials enhance the client’s comfort during sessions.
- Ease of Installation and Removal: A face rest that is easy to install and remove adds convenience for therapists who frequently set up and break down their equipment. This feature can save time and effort, allowing for a smoother workflow in the practice.
What Are the Key Features That Define the Best Face Rest?
The key features that define the best face rest for a massage table include comfort, adjustability, support, and ease of cleaning.
- Comfort: A high-quality face rest should have ample cushioning, typically made from memory foam or high-density foam, to ensure that clients feel relaxed during their massage. Comfort is vital as it allows for longer sessions without discomfort, enhancing the overall experience for both the client and the therapist.
- Adjustability: The best face rests come with adjustable features that allow therapists to modify the height and angle according to the client’s needs. This customization is crucial for accommodating different body types and preferences, ensuring optimal alignment of the spine and neck.
- Support: A good face rest should provide adequate support to the head and neck, preventing strain during treatment. This can be achieved through ergonomic designs that cradle the face while keeping the neck aligned, which is essential for maintaining comfort throughout the massage.
- Ease of Cleaning: Materials that are easy to clean and maintain are essential for hygiene in a massage therapy setting. The best face rests often feature removable, washable covers or are made from materials that can be easily wiped down, ensuring a sanitary environment for clients.
